DC-DC power converters

Design, Analysis, and Control Methodologies for Switching Power Converters with Improved Compatibility Properties

Wed, Jul 17 2024

Research

DC-DC power converters Resonant dc–dc converters

A consequence of adopting IoT technologies in the area of industrial automation is to integrate smart device capabilities such as sensing, communication, knowledge management, decision-making, control, actuation, into advanced automation systems of the future in order to achieve smart maintenance and smart production execution.
